Ġorġ Mallia

He specialises in Print and Presentation Media, Personal Communications and Branding, Instructional Design and Technology (particularly Transfer of Learning), and Visual Narrative.

His books for children also include Ktieb ix-Xwejjaħ (1978 / 2023), Avventura taħt l-Art (1993), Il-Professur Għasfur (2015), and Sigurd and the Tree of Life (2016).

Since 2020 he has produced a comic strip that initially mapped humorously the COVID-19 pandemic in Malta, but then also took on socio-political satire, Żepp.

Professor Mallia has also produced and presented a number of programmes on Maltese national television and radio.

He is one of the organisers of the annual international conference held in Greece on Information Communications Technologies in Education (ICICTE).

Mallia calls himself an adventurer and was married twice, to Tanya (née Spiteri), and Danish/Swedish artist Marie Louise Kold.
